Florida laws about child visitation modification, do you have to go to mediation before setting or going to court?
John's answer
|
Answered on August 08, 2013
You have to file a petition to modify the current order. The court always refers the parties to mediation prior to any court hearings.

What form do I file for modification of timeshare in tampa, fl?
John's answer
|
Answered on August 08, 2013
Supplemental Petition to Modify Final Judgment packet is what you need.
